Are the Wolfgang Specials any good? The one's that were made in the USA? Is the only difference the non arch top?
Yes i owned the gold top one and it was a outstanding player and sounding guitar.
I got it with case for $600 used.
MVC-030S.jpg

These are made in the USA and should not be confused with the XP specials wolfgangs that were asian made.
The XP wolfs all had faux binding and photo tops available in three finishes and the USA specials were available in gold,black,creme,sunburst,purple.
